IP查询
查询
你查询的IP:[220.234.99.74] 地理位置:中国–上海–上海东方有线
最新查询
58.32.175.217
123.177.23.47
61.240.95.170
117.76.199.85
117.8.163.243
124.128.38.35
116.1.161.176
117.48.102.74
211.160.7.193
220.234.99.74
118.67.112.131
202.28.110.183
222.32.169.60
202.168.160.167
221.200.206.152
116.213.64.110
222.64.169.18
210.32.13.81
122.147.64.139
211.144.242.108
134.196.77.23
202.127.75.48
114.80.128.105
119.2.230.120
210.185.192.127
221.13.31.126
119.48.244.123
122.112.74.127
118.102.16.218
218.64.34.210
202.22.248.135